Stefan Haxter is a scholar working on Aerospace Engineering, Environmental Engineering and Biomedical Engineering. According to data from OpenAlex, Stefan Haxter has authored 15 papers receiving a total of 93 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Aerospace Engineering, 11 papers in Environmental Engineering and 7 papers in Biomedical Engineering. Recurrent topics in Stefan Haxter’s work include Aerodynamics and Acoustics in Jet Flows (15 papers), Wind and Air Flow Studies (11 papers) and Acoustic Wave Phenomena Research (7 papers). Stefan Haxter is often cited by papers focused on Aerodynamics and Acoustics in Jet Flows (15 papers), Wind and Air Flow Studies (11 papers) and Acoustic Wave Phenomena Research (7 papers). Stefan Haxter collaborates with scholars based in Germany, Italy and United States. Stefan Haxter's co-authors include Carsten Spehr, Michaela Herr, Jörn Sesterhenn, Heino Buchholz, Christina Appel, Thomas Ahlefeldt, Gerhard Wickern, Daniel Ernst, Michael Hartmann and Francesco Amoroso and has published in prestigious journals such as AIAA Journal, Journal of Sound and Vibration and Micromachines.
